My name is Amy Pizzi and I am the director of Dance Images. I started dancing at the age of three and I am still dancing. After high school, I pursued my education at Genesee Community College. While I was there, I studied child development. I concluded my education there with an internship at B & J School of Dance, where I learned the business aspects of running a dance school.
After graduation, I wanted to further my education in dance therapy, so I enrolled at Fredonia State University. There I studied jazz, tap, modern ballet, dance improv, and African Caribbean. During this time, I auditioned and was chosen for a dance position with Orchesis Dance Company. Later my choreography was chosen and performed at the Major Concert and other events. I was also a member of Dance Productions, which helped me obtain my knowledge of running dance productions.
My interest in dance therapy was a fairly new field and allowed me to intern with Boces in several school districts, where I taught children with disabilities. I chose to utilize their strengths and teach them what those strengths were, instead of focusing on their weaknesses.
My goals for the future of Dance Images include expanding the number of students in the school, having our All-Star Dance Team become a major competitor in dance competitions, and educating children physically, mentally and emotionally in the art of dance. I want to share my love for dance with others in order to stimulate a childs imagination for their future.
